Cases of diarrheoa in Harare have doubled to over 800 a week, according to the Harare City Council. The figures are double what they were last year at the same time and are damning indictment on the Council’s water delivery systems. Now there are genuine fears that another cholera outbreak looms. Even Virgins Can Get HPV
A new study shows that one does not have to have sex to contract human papillomavirus. The study which included women and teenagers showed that 11.6% of those who had never had sex had been infected by a strain of HPV. Diesel Fumes Cause Lung Cancer
An International Agency for Research on Cancer (part of the World Health Organisation) has said there is strong evidence that diesel fumes cause lung cancer. Zimbabweans Happier than South Africans, Batswana
Zimbabweans have been classified as generally happier than South Africans and Batswana according to a a report. Zimbabwe was ranked 115 out of 151 countries while South Africa came 142nd.
